Forum on mental health
Public feedback is being solicited on mental health treatment and the new mental health plan of the Bermuda Hospitals Board.The Mid-Atlantic Wellness Institute (MWI) will hold a public meeting on Thursday at Penno’s Wharf, St George’s from 7pm to 8.30pm.This is the third community meeting of its kind and is being held in St George’s for the convenience of East End residents.Residents in general tend to disregard mental health and not address the need for services, MWI executive director Sharon Apopa warned.“While we worry about finances and our jobs in the current economic situation, we don’t think about how this stress can lead to depression and what services we would need to help us get back on our feet,” she said.“Mental health is everybody’s business and one in four of us will suffer from a mental health condition. That means if it is not us, it is going to be a family member or loved one. “
